I am not much of a vacation person, but on the insistence of my wife who is a history freak and an ardent literature admirer, I packed my bags for a trip to this city. When we were making our bookings for villa in Verona, I came across numerous service-providers and was left confused on whom to trust.

And as usual my better half came to the rescue. She advised to check a few criteria before finalizing the lodging facilities:

•The Location

It was meant to be near one of the piazzas, because then we would get better commutation facilities too. Since the Roman amphitheatre was located in Piazza Bra, I zeroed in on that.

•The Space and Size of the Rooms

She had made it clear that at no cost we would stay in box like apartments; hence I researched a little more and found some really fascinating housing services with sophisticated décor.

•The Added Facilities

Since it was meant to be a fun and educational trip, the most important point was to look for a place, with good housekeeping and laundry services, because we would not have time for that. However, we desired a small kitchen for we prefer cooking by ourselves.

And the timings of checking in and out were to be looked into as well, to prevent any future glitches.

Although it was somewhat a time consuming affair, but since we analyzed the standards properly, we were able to get a better deal and enjoy our trip to the fullest.

Verona Travel guide

The country of Italy has been divided into 20 regions and the city of Verona is the capital city for one such region which has been named as Veneto. Three different regions of Italy have been together called as Triveneto. These three regions are Friuli - Venezia Giulia, Trentino - Alto Adige, and Veneto.
